BIZEVENTS


News & notes | Search restaurants | Archives


WEDNESDAY JAN. 9

The Nordic Chamber of Commerce hosts a seminar offering tips and tricks on the government’s tax reforms which come into effect Jan. 1. The seminar will be held at Zlatnická 10 Prague 1 beginning at 9:00 a.m. For more information visit www.nordicchamber.cz.
THURSDAY JAN. 10
The American Chamber of Commerce hosts an HR seminar featuring Petr Draxler IBM’s country leader for human resources. The seminar will focus on talent and diversity management along with cooperation between universities and the private sector. The event takes place at IBM’s offices in Brno south Moravia. For more information visit www.amcham.cz.
MONDAY JAN. 14
The 15th Annual Infotherma international heating exhibition
kicks off in Ostrava east Moravia lasting until Jan. 17. The fair will focus on green ways to heat small- and midsize buildings while increasing energy efficiency. The event is sponsored by the Industry and Trade Environment Agriculture and Regional Development ministries and last year drew 22000 attendees. For more information visit www.infotherma.cz.
THURSDAY JAN. 17
The Canadian Chamber of Commerce hosts a business breakfast
with Jiří Paroubek former prime minister and chairman of the Social Democratic Party. More details when available can be found at www.gocanada.cz.
FRIDAY JAN. 25
The 13th Annual Tourism Expo in Olomouc central Moravia begins lasting until Jan. 27. The expo focuses on regional tourism in the country bringing together travel agencies destinations and transportation companies. For more information visit www.flora-ol.cz.
